EAST LANSING, Mich. – The No. 3 Ohio State Buckeyes hit the road for the first time to battle the Michigan State Spartans today – Saturday, Sept. 28 – at Spartan Stadium in East Lansing, Michigan. This game is available exclusively on Peacock.

The Buckeyes (3-0, 0-0) cruised through a less than stellar nonconference slate by outscoring their opponents 157-20. Akron, Western Michigan and Marshall were completely outmatched.

It marked the first time since 1919 that Ohio State won its first three games by 35 or more points.

The Buckeyes’ offense is third in the nation in scoring, tallying 52.3 points per game. They are fifth in total offense with 552 yards per game.

Senior quarterback Will Howard has blended in nicely with 795 yards and six touchdowns with one interception. Howard also has two scores on the ground.

He is surrounded by star power. Freshman receiving sensation Jeremiah Smith has 281 yards and at least one touchdown in every game this season. He is averaging 20.1 yards per reception. Senior receiver Emeka Egbuka has 14 receptions for 266 yards and one touchdown while averaging 19 yards per reception.

Senior running back TreVeyon Henderson and junior running back Quinshon Judkins have been the equivalent of thunder and lightning in the backfield.

Henderson has 24 carries for 207 yards and four touchdowns. Judkins has 36 carries for 336 yards and five touchdowns. They both have scored two touchdowns in two consecutive games.

Freshman James Peoples has shown his skills with 22 carries for 114 yards and two touchdowns.

Ohio State ranks fourth in the nation in scoring defense, allowing just 6.7 points per game. They are second in the nation in yards allowed, holding their opponents to just 180 yards per game. They are specifically jamming up the passing game to the tune of 113.3 yards per game, which is fifth in the nation. The Buckeyes also negate anything on the ground, holding the opposition to 66.7 rushing yards per game.

Senior defensive end Jack Sawyer has four tackles and a sack. Senior defensive tackle Tyleik Williams has seven tackles with 1 1/2 sacks. Senior cornerback Denzel Burke has six tackles with one interception.

Ohio State’s only weakness appears to be a flare up on special teams after kicker Jayden Fielding botched three consecutive kickoffs out of bounds against Marshall.

Continuing a trend, Ohio State crushed the Spartans with a 38-3 victory in last year’s meeting. The Buckeyes have dominated the series with eight consecutive victories over Michigan State with an average margin of victory over 30 points. Ohio State has outscored Michigan State 147-26 in the first half of the last four meetings combined.

The Spartans (3-1, 1-0 Big Ten) are coming off rugged loss against Boston College and have a Big Ten victory over Maryland under their belt.

Michigan State sophomore quarterback Aidan Chiles continues to weather growing pains, tossing three interceptions in the close contest last week. Chiles, an Oregon State transfer, has thrown the second-most interceptions (7) in the FBS and has racked up 891 passing yards with four touchdowns while adding three rushing scores. His inconsistent play is often accompanied by a flash of brilliance.

Rolling out a two-back attack, Michigan State is averaging 153.8 rushing yards per game. Junior running back Nate Carter and senior back Kay’Ron Lynch-Adams have found themselves combining for just under 500 yards with two touchdowns.

Freshman receiver Nick Marsh has tallied 11 receptions for 232 yards and one touchdown. He is averaging 21.1 yards per reception.

The Spartans have the most turnovers in the Big Ten with 10. That statistic also places them near the bottom of the FBS.

Michigan State’s pass rush has been potent and will be a nice notch up for Howard. The Spartans defense did a fantastic job in holding Boston College scrambling quarterback Thomas Castellanos to just 15 yards on 15 carries.

Ohio State has won 42 consecutive games against unranked opponents. It’s the longest active streak in the FBS.

Who is announcing Ohio State vs. Michigan State?

Andrew Siciliano (play-by-play) and former NFL quarterback Colt McCoy (analyst) will be the announcers while Lewis Johnson reports from the sidelines.
